Для любого вида компьютерной техники программное обеспечение является важной составляющей. Сегодня разработка программного обеспечения очень сложный и трудоёмкий процесс, требующий множества знаний и опыта от тех, кто участвует в разработке. Специалисты со стажем уверены, что создание по-настоящему качественного и рабочего приложения под силу только тем, кто работает в этой области профессионально. Что называется разработкой программного обеспечения? Конструирование программной продукции содержит в себе работы по написанию и совершенствованию кода и вспомогательных файлов для выполнения требуемых функций, которое предполагает увеличение качества и надёжности в использовании с благодаря современным методикам и технологиям. Применяются знания из математической, инженерной сферы, из достижений информатики и.т.д. Правильно организованное дело по разработке программ являет собой поэтапную деятельность, в которой задействованы как программисты, так и знающие люди из других областей. Среди стадий можно выделить те, которые считаются основными — составление требований и рекомендаций, этап производства и инженеринга кода (составление исходного текста на выбранном языке). В ходе инженеринга ПО необходимо тестировать результирующую продукцию, так как найти допущения и недочёты готового продукта возможно только с помощью тестирования. Кроме того, благодаря ему можно выбрать из всех вариантов решения проблемы тот который подходит больше всех в этом конкретном случае. Некоторыми разработчиками высказывается, что после начального обнаружения и исправления выявленных допущений софт можно считать завершённым. Это далеко не так. После всех проведённых операций по аудиту и устранению ошибок, наступает следующая стадия, называемая обслуживанием и сопровождением кода. Как распространённая проблема встречается перенос и модификация ПО. Также стоит задуматься о способах конфигурировании поведения (желательно придерживаться стандартных методов). После этого участники проекта начинают процедуры управления и создания программы, т. е. берут на себя контроль всех системам и сам ход программирования. Любая компьютерная программа должна придерживаться определённым критериям и правилам. Одним из самых необходимых моментов можно назвать языковую локализацию. В наше время часто возникают споры на тему того, какая программа лучше — традиционная, которая создавалась для общего пользования или спроектированная по заказу, используемая одним лицом или организацией и разрабатываемая с учётом пожеланий заказчика. И многие такие споры завершаются приходом к выводу, что созданное на заказ приложение лучше, поскольку имеет нужные для данного применения возможности и ничего лишнего. Ну и во всех случаях проектирование и разработка мобильных приложений выполняется специалистами на должном уровне. Такими профессионалами является компания Quantron Systems, которая занимается разработкой мобильных предложений. | |
| |
Просмотров: 979 | |
Всего комментариев: 0 | |